The Professional Certificate in Continuous Integration Security equips learners with advanced skills to secure CI/CD pipelines, ensuring robust software delivery. Participants gain expertise in identifying vulnerabilities, implementing security best practices, and automating security checks within CI workflows.
This program typically spans 6-8 weeks, offering flexible online learning options. It combines hands-on labs, real-world case studies, and interactive modules to provide practical experience in securing modern development environments.
Industry relevance is a key focus, as the certificate aligns with the growing demand for DevSecOps professionals. Graduates are prepared to address critical security challenges in CI/CD pipelines, making them valuable assets in industries like tech, finance, and healthcare.
Learning outcomes include mastering tools like Jenkins, GitLab CI, and security plugins, as well as understanding compliance standards such as GDPR and ISO 27001. The curriculum emphasizes threat modeling, secure coding practices, and incident response strategies.
